Yellow Plate Explanation
In India, the use of yellow number plates is straightforward and regulated. These plates indicate that a vehicle is registered for commercial purposes. Any vehicle transporting passengers or goods for hire or reward is mandated to have this type of number plate. This regulation is to distinguish the commercial vehicles from those used privately. The color serves as a quick visual cue for law enforcement and the public, helping in the enforcement of traffic rules and commercial vehicle regulations. The presence of a yellow plate on the Rolls-Royce suggested its use in a commercial capacity.
Commercial Vehicle Uses
Commercial vehicles with yellow plates encompass a broad spectrum of services. Taxis, auto rickshaws, trucks, buses, and even rental cars are included in this category. The plates are an essential tool for authorities to monitor the usage of vehicles, ensuring they are correctly registered and insured for the purposes they serve. Yellow plates also signify the vehicles are subject to different rules and regulations compared to private vehicles, including specific tax structures and permit requirements. These ensure the vehicle's safe and compliant operation.
Legal & Regulatory Aspect
The usage of yellow number plates is rooted in India's Motor Vehicles Act. This legislation determines all guidelines for vehicles. Each vehicle must adhere to the rules that govern its category. Therefore, any vehicle using a yellow plate must fulfill commercial requirements. This includes having proper commercial insurance, valid permits to operate, and adherence to specific safety standards. If a vehicle doesn't comply, it could face penalties, including fines or vehicle impoundment. The regulations are designed to safeguard both the vehicle's users and other road users by ensuring appropriate safety and operational standards.
